Cash, Developer Instalments or Mortgage in 2026?

The cheapest headline price is not always the cheapest total cost. Cash can win a discount, developer instalments can preserve liquidity, and a mortgage can add bank discipline but exposes the buyer to current credit rates and approval limits.

Part ofThe Buying Process in Turkey

Compare all three on the same table: USD price, down payment, instalment timing, TRY or USD exposure, bank fees, delivery date, title timing and exit cost. TCMB's weekly housing-credit series is the rate input, not a promise of approval.

What changes the buyer's decision?

A long instalment plan can hide a higher list price. A mortgage quote can change before approval. Cash can weaken negotiation if sent before due diligence.

Ask for a written Offer in each payment mode, then compare total cash out, timing and evidence for the same Residence.

Questions

Common questions

Are instalments interest free?

Only if the written Offer says so; compare total price, not the label.

Can foreigners get mortgages?

Some banks lend, but approval, collateral and rate are bank-specific.

Is cash always safer?

No. Cash before due diligence raises transfer risk.

Should I compare different apartments?

First compare payment modes for the same Residence.

Where does the rate come from?

Use the TCMB weekly housing-credit series for dated context.

What should the table show?

Down payment, schedule, total cost, currency, title timing and default terms.
